Visa extension:

The tourist (T) and business (E) visas can be extended at the Immigration Department, National Police. The Diplomatic (A), Official (B) and Courtesy © visas can be extended at the Consular Department, Ministry of Foreign Affairs. A tourist visa can be extended only once for up to one month (single entry).

A business visa can be extended for:

  • One month (Single entry)
  • Three months (Single entry)
  • Six months (Multiple entry)

You need to go to a travel agent to extend your visa. It will save you neither time nor money to do so at immigration. If you're only going to stay for a short period - consider over-staying your visa and pay a $5 a day fine at the border... that stops being financially ideal after about 9 days...
